Usages of posutaa

動物園どうぶつえん の まえ で 花火はなび の ポスター を つけた。doubutsuen no mae de hanabi no posutaa o mitsuketa.
I found a fireworks poster in front of the zoo.
えき で 映画えいが の ポスター を ました。eki de eiga no posutaa o mimashita.
I saw a movie poster at the station.
教室きょうしつ の かべ に は、 発音はつおん の ポイント が いて ある ポスター が って あります。kyoushitsu no kabe ni wa, hatsuon no pointo ga kaite aru posutaa ga hatte arimasu.
On the classroom wall, there are posters stuck up with pronunciation tips written on them.
えき の エスカレーター の よこ に も、 マスク着用ちゃくよう を らせる ポスター が いくつ も って ある。eki no esukareetaa no yoko ni mo, masukuchakuyou o shiraseru posutaa ga ikutsu mo hatte aru.
Next to the station escalator as well, there are many posters stuck up telling people to wear masks.
わたし は 部屋へや の かべ に ポスター を ります。watashi wa heya no kabe ni posutaa o harimasu.
I put posters on the wall of my room.

How do verb conjugations work in Japanese?
Japanese verbs conjugate based on tense, politeness, and mood. For example, the polite present form adds ‑ます to the verb stem, while the past tense uses ‑ました. Unlike English, Japanese verbs don't change based on the subject — the same form works for "I", "you", and "they".
